GPU comparison with benchmarksIn the gpu comparison between the INNO3D GeForce GTX 1650 SUPER TWIN X2 OC and the GIGABYTE GeForce RTX 2080 SUPER Gaming 8G (Rev. 2.0), we compare both the technical data and the benchmark results of the two graphics cards.

GPUThe INNO3D GeForce GTX 1650 SUPER TWIN X2 OC is based on the N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 SUPER and has 1280 texture shaders and 20 execution units. GIGABYTE GeForce RTX 2080 SUPER Gaming 8G (Rev. 2.0) is based on NVIDIA GeForce RTX 2080 SUPER, which has 3072 shaders and 48 execution units. |
||
INNO3D GeForce GTX 1650 SUPER TWIN X2 OC | GPU | GIGABYTE GeForce RTX 2080 SUPER Gaming 8G (Rev. 2.0) |
N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 SUPER | Based on | NVIDIA GeForce RTX 2080 SUPER |
TU116-250-KA-A1 | GPU Chip | TU104 |
Turing | Architecture | Turing |
20 | Streaming Multiprocessors | 48 |
1280 | Shader | 3072 |
32 | Render Output Units | 64 |
80 | Texture Units | 192 |
0 | Raytracing Cores | 48 |
MemoryThe INNO3D GeForce GTX 1650 SUPER TWIN X2 OC has 4 GB of graphics memory of the type GDDR6 and achieves a memory bandwidth of 192 GB/s. The GIGABYTE GeForce RTX 2080 SUPER Gaming 8G (Rev. 2.0) can access 8 GB GDDR6 graphics memory and thus achieves a memory bandwidth of 496 GB/s. |

Clock SpeedsThe INNO3D GeForce GTX 1650 SUPER TWIN X2 OC clocks in the base with up to 1.530 GHz. The base frequency of the GIGABYTE GeForce RTX 2080 SUPER Gaming 8G (Rev. 2.0) is 1.650 GHz. |

Thermal DesignThe TDP (Thermal Design Power) of the INNO3D GeForce GTX 1650 SUPER TWIN X2 OC is 100 W. The graphics card is supplied with energy via the 1 x 6-Pin connector. The GIGABYTE GeForce RTX 2080 SUPER Gaming 8G (Rev. 2.0) has a TDP of 250 W and is supplied with the required energy via 1 x 6-Pin, 1 x 8-Pin PCIe power connectors. |

Additional dataThe INNO3D GeForce GTX 1650 SUPER TWIN X2 OC was released in Q4/2019 at a price of 159 $ (Reference). The GIGABYTE GeForce RTX 2080 SUPER Gaming 8G (Rev. 2.0) was introduced in Q3/2019 at a price of 729 $. |
